Section 107: Registration of documents executed on behalf of an Agriculture and Rural Development Bank or of the State Agriculture and Rural Development Bank.

The Jammu and Kashmir Co-Operative Societies Act, 1989Union territory Act of Jammu and Kashmir · Act 10 of 1989

(1) Notwithstanding anything contained in [the Registration Act, 1908 (16 of 1908)] it shall not be necessary for any officer of an Agriculture and Rural Development Bank or of the State Agriculture and Rural Development Bank to appear in person or by agent at any registration office in any proceeding connected with the registration of any instrument executed by him in his official capacity or to sign as provided in section 59 of that Act.

(2) Where any instrument is so executed, the Registering Officer to whom such instrument is presented for registration may, if thinks fit, refer to such office for information respecting the same, and on being satisfied of the execution thereof, shall register the instrument.
